Anyway, this palette is one of the most gorgeous eyeshadow palettes I have ever used. The colours are so versatile and the pigmentation is amazing. The shadows blend smoothly and I have never experienced any fall-out when using them. The colours are ideal for both day and night, and I've created all sorts of looks from them, from natural to smokey eye and everything in between! 

The Urban Decay Mariposa palette has ten shades of eyeshadows, including; Rockstar, Gunmetal, Skimp, Infamous, Wreckage, Haight, Money, Mushroom. Spotlight, and Limelight. Most of them are shimmery, but there are a couple of Matte ones in there too. They come in a really pretty tin box that I find quite light and easy to carry around in my bag. As usual the brush that comes with it isn't that great, so I use my beloved eco-tools ones instead.

I think a lot of people tend to stick to the popular Naked and Naked 2 Urban Decay palettes, and forget how gorgeous many of the other ones are. This is definitely my favourite out of all of them, and although I've fallen in love with the natural Inika eyeshadows, I still find myself using this palette every now and then :) 

The Mariposa Urban Decay Eyeshadow Palette is available from Debenhams for £28, which is a great price when you basically get ten eyeshadows!
